What Exactly is Andropause?
Think of andropause not as a disease, but as a significant biological transition. It’s characterized by a progressive decline in circulating testosterone. Testosterone is the primary male sex hormone, but its influence extends far beyond libido and reproductive function. It plays a vital role in maintaining muscle mass, bone density, red blood cell production, mood, and cognitive function.
As men age, the testes produce less testosterone, and the body’s hormonal signaling pathways can become less efficient. This decline is typically gradual, often dropping by about one percent per year after the age of 30 or 40. While this is a natural part of aging, for many men, the cumulative effect of this decline leads to a collection of symptoms that significantly impact their quality of life.

How is Andropause Different from Aging?
This is a common and important question. It’s true that some changes, like a slight decrease in energy or a slower recovery time after exercise, are normal parts of the aging process. However, andropause represents a more distinct clinical picture where the drop in testosterone is significant enough to cause a specific cluster of bothersome symptoms.
The key difference lies in the severity and combination of these symptoms. While an older man might feel a bit more tired, a man experiencing andropause might suffer from chronic fatigue, significant mood swings, a noticeable loss of muscle, and a complete lack of interest in activities he once enjoyed. Itโs the constellation of these issues, driven by a hormonal deficit, that separates andropause from the general experience of getting older.

What are the Common Physical Symptoms?
The physical manifestations of andropause can be subtle at first but often become more pronounced over time. One of the most reported symptoms is a persistent feeling of fatigue or a general lack of energy that isn’t resolved with a good night’s sleep. Men may also notice a change in their body composition, with a decrease in muscle mass and an increase in body fat, particularly around the abdomen.
Other physical signs can include reduced stamina, decreased bone density leading to a higher risk of fractures, and trouble with sleep, such as insomnia or sleep apnea. Sexual health is also frequently affected. Many men experience a reduced libido or sexual desire, as well as difficulties achieving or maintaining an erection, known as erectile dysfunction. Are There Emotional and Cognitive Changes Too?
Yes, and these can often be the most distressing symptoms for men and their families. The hormonal shifts of andropause don’t just affect the body; they have a profound impact on the brain and emotional regulation. Men may find themselves feeling irritable, anxious, or even depressed without a clear external cause.
A common complaint is a lack of motivation or a loss of competitive drive. The ‘zest for life’ seems to diminish, replaced by a sense of apathy. Cognitive symptoms, often described as ‘brain fog’, are also prevalent. This can include difficulty with concentration, memory lapses, and a general feeling of mental slowness. These emotional and mental shifts are a direct result of testosterone’s role in neurotransmitter function and overall brain health.

What Causes Testosterone Levels to Decline?
The primary driver of andropause is the age-related decrease in testicular function. As men get older, the Leydig cells in the testes, which are responsible for producing testosterone, become less numerous and less efficient. The brain’s signaling system, which tells the testes to produce the hormone, can also become less effective.
However, age is not the only factor. Lifestyle and overall health play a massive role in the rate and severity of this decline. Chronic conditions such as obesity, type 2 diabetes, and high blood pressure are strongly linked to lower testosterone levels. Other contributing factors include chronic stress, which elevates the hormone cortisol that can suppress testosterone production, poor nutrition, excessive alcohol consumption, and a sedentary lifestyle.

Is Low Testosterone the Same as Hypogonadism?
This is where medical terminology can be helpful. Andropause is the term used to describe the clinical syndrome of symptoms associated with age-related hormone decline. The medical diagnosis that often corresponds to this condition is late-onset hypogonadism. Hypogonadism is a condition where the sex glands produce little or no hormones. In men, this means the testes are not producing enough testosterone.
While hypogonadism can occur at any age due to injury, illness, or genetic factors, late-onset hypogonadism specifically refers to the deficiency that develops later in life. A formal diagnosis of male hypogonadism is made by a healthcare professional based on both the presence of symptoms and blood test results confirming low testosterone levels.

How is Andropause Diagnosed?
Diagnosing andropause requires a comprehensive approach from a qualified healthcare provider. It is not something that can be accurately self-diagnosed. The process typically begins with a detailed discussion of your symptoms, medical history, and lifestyle.
If your symptoms suggest a potential hormonal issue, the next step is a physical examination. This is followed by a blood test, which is the only definitive way to measure your testosterone levels. Because testosterone levels fluctuate throughout the day, the blood sample is usually taken in the morning when levels are at their peak. Your doctor may test for ‘total testosterone’ as well as ‘free testosterone’, which is the portion that is unbound and readily available for your body to use.

What Role Does Nutrition Play?
What you eat directly influences hormone production and regulation. A diet rich in nutrient-dense, whole foods is essential. Focus on incorporating lean proteins, which provide the amino acids necessary for building muscle and supporting metabolic health. Healthy fats, found in avocados, nuts, seeds, and olive oil, are critical as they are the building blocks for steroid hormones like testosterone.
Certain micronutrients are also vital. Zinc, found in shellfish, meat, and seeds, is crucial for testosterone production. Vitamin D, which is technically a pro-hormone, also plays a significant role; you can get it from sun exposure and fortified foods. Conversely, it’s important to limit or avoid foods that can negatively impact hormone levels, such as excessive sugar, highly processed foods, and large amounts of alcohol, all of which can contribute to inflammation and fat gain.

Why are Stress Management and Sleep Crucial?
The importance of managing stress and getting adequate sleep cannot be overstated. Chronic stress leads to persistently high levels of cortisol, the body’s primary stress hormone. Cortisol and testosterone have an inverse relationship; when cortisol is high, testosterone production is often suppressed. Implementing stress-reduction techniques like mindfulness, meditation, deep breathing exercises, or spending time in nature can help lower cortisol and support healthier hormone balance.
Sleep is when your body repairs itself and produces a significant amount of its daily testosterone. Consistently failing to get 7-9 hours of quality sleep per night can severely disrupt this process, leading to lower testosterone levels and exacerbated andropause symptoms. Prioritizing sleep hygiene by creating a dark, cool, and quiet sleep environment and maintaining a consistent sleep schedule is a non-negotiable part of managing andropause.

What are the Medical Treatment Options?
When lifestyle changes are not enough to alleviate significant symptoms, or when testosterone levels are confirmed to be clinically low, medical treatment may be an option. The most common medical intervention for andropause is Testosterone Replacement Therapy (TRT).
TRT aims to restore testosterone levels to a normal, healthy range, thereby alleviating the associated symptoms. It comes in several forms, including injections, topical gels, patches, and pellets implanted under the skin. The decision to start TRT is a significant one that must be made in consultation with a healthcare provider who can weigh the potential benefits against the risks. Are There Risks Associated with TRT?
Like any medical treatment, TRT is not without potential risks and side effects. These can include things like skin reactions, an increase in red blood cell count which could raise the risk of clotting, and potential effects on prostate health. This is why ongoing monitoring by a healthcare professional is absolutely essential for any man undergoing TRT.
Regular blood tests are needed to ensure testosterone levels remain within a safe and therapeutic range and to monitor for any potential adverse effects. The goal is not to achieve supraphysiological levels of the hormone but to restore them to a healthy, youthful baseline. A responsible medical provider will start with a low dose and adjust as needed based on symptoms and lab results.

How Does Andropause Compare to Menopause?
While often called ‘male menopause’, andropause is distinctly different from female menopause. Menopause is defined by a complete or near-complete cessation of ovarian function and estrogen production over a relatively short period. This marks the definitive end of a woman’s reproductive years.
Andropause, on the other hand, is a much more gradual decline. Men do not experience a complete shutdown of testosterone production, and many men can remain fertile into old age. The term male menopause is useful for creating a relatable concept for the public, but the underlying biological processes are quite different. Both, however, represent significant hormonal transitions that can profoundly affect health and quality of life.

How do I decide with my doctor which testosterone option is best for me?
The decision between injectable and transdermal testosterone involves weighing your lifestyle, cost considerations, and personal preferences for treatment. Injectables are often more cost-effective and require less frequent dosing, which some patients find more convenient. However, this method requires comfort with self-injection or regular clinic visits and can cause noticeable fluctuations in mood and energy.
Conversely, transdermal options like gels or patches provide more stable daily hormone levels, which can lead to a more consistent sense of well-being. This method requires a commitment to daily application and carries a risk of skin irritation or accidental transference to others. Discussing your daily routine, budget, and tolerance for needles versus daily applications with your clinician is key to selecting the right therapy.

Why do testosterone levels fluctuate more with injections, and does this matter?
Injectable testosterone is administered as a larger dose that the body slowly absorbs over one or two weeks, creating a "peak and trough" effect. This means your hormone levels will be highest shortly after the injection and will gradually decline to their lowest point right before the next dose is due. This pharmacokinetic profile is an inherent characteristic of intramuscular depot injections.
For some individuals, this fluctuation can significantly impact their quality of life, causing cycles of high energy followed by periods of fatigue, irritability, or low mood. While clinicians aim to minimize these swings by adjusting dosage and frequency, the effect varies between patients. If you are sensitive to these changes, a transdermal option that provides a more stable, continuous daily dose may be a better clinical fit.

What is testosterone transference and how can I prevent it with transdermal options?
Testosterone transference is the unintentional transfer of the hormone from your skin to another person through close physical contact. This is a primary safety concern with transdermal gels and creams, as the active medication can remain on the skin’s surface after application. Accidental exposure can cause serious side effects in women and children, including unwanted hair growth, acne, or signs of early puberty.
To prevent transference, you must apply the product to areas that will be covered by clothing, like the upper arms and shoulders. Always wash your hands thoroughly with soap and water immediately after application and ensure the site is completely dry before dressing. It is critical to avoid skin-to-skin contact between the application area and other people until you have showered or washed the site thoroughly.
